This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] MSPM0L1306:REFBUFRDY、1.4V 基准、VREF-、ADC12、REFN。

Guru**** 2392905 points
Other Parts Discussed in Thread: SYSCONFIG

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/1457675/mspm0l1306-refbufrdy-1-4v-reference-vref--adc12-refn

器件型号:MSPM0L1306
主题中讨论的其他器件:SysConfig

工具与软件:

您好!
我正在尝试找到一个示例、文档或"dl_ADC12.h"中的函数、以启用1、4V 内部基准、尤其是连接到 ADC12"VREF-"。 我已经在我的项目中配置了参考.syscfg。
我还读到、我们需要等待1.4V 电压稳定下来。 我需要等待"REFBUFRDY"才能进行转换。




我正在查找类似"DL_ADC12_SetReference ()"的函数。

我使用 MSP430、而寄存器是我过去使用的配置方式。

请帮帮我。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Sebastian:

    很抱歉、在回答您的问题时出现延误。

    您不需要单独的函数调用来选择1.4V 基准电压  如果您启用 VREF 并选择1.4V、则为 ADC 转换存储器配置选择基准电压、如下所示。  如果要执行一个序列(多个通道)、您需要将每个通道设置为所需的基准电压。

    关于等待 VREF 准备就绪、SysConfig 中提供了一个选项来实现可配置的延迟。

    以下是生成的 SysConfig 代码:

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    非常感谢 Dennis。

    我在序列模式下添加了更多的 ADC 通道。 我看到渠道一起有影响。 我的意思是、通道 MEM0上的电压会影响在下一个通道上采样的电压、比如在 MEM1中。 是否有方法可以添加延迟。 以避免采样通道之间相互影响?